                                        There's a Thanksgiving turkey trot that starts in Boulder City called the Six Tunnels To Hoover Dam. It runs along the historic rail line the construction crews used and goes through, as you might guess, six tunnels.  It's a really pretty race, though I haven't done it for about five years.
